Then it would appear that I picked a bad guide. Whatever. However,
the fact remains that we already branched for release, and that
several developers don't feel they can contribute anything useful
anymore to make the release of 22.1 happen.
So it would seem that their energies would better be invested by
starting with the work that was intended to be done after the branch
split, namely merging the multitty branch into the trunk first, and
unicode-2 afterwards.
That was the point of branching, after all. Would you agree that this
seems like the sensible thing to do now for them? If not, what else?
It would at least seem to be conducive to make Emacs 23.1 happen
earlier, and we certainly could gather some points among Emacs fans if
we did our best to let 23.1 happen faster than 22.1.
